I think it depends on the severity - the first episode i had put me in bed for 3days - when i did feel well enough to get to the doctors I was in a lot of pain and could only walk with difficulty and had to take a taxi - threatened with IV ABs - but after three days on tablets I managed the 4miles to the doctors for a review on my bike (admittedly still in some pain and with the biggest shoe i could find on one foot) - the last three episodes i have had there has been the illness, the rash and the swelling but not so much pain.

And to the OP - it takes me about three weeks to rid the system of the not feeling 100% and being tired more easily
